Оглавление:
- Шаг 1. Загрузите React Native, Android Studio и PostgreSQL
- Шаг 2. Настройте базу данных
- Шаг 3: клонируйте проект
- Шаг 4: Запустите эмулятор
- Шаг 5: Запустите приложение
- Шаг 6: Начните использовать приложение
- Шаг 7. Поисковые действия
- Шаг 8: страница сведений о деятельности
- Шаг 9: страница фильтрации действий
- Шаг 10: Добавление нового занятия
- Шаг 11:
Видео: ActoKids: новый способ поиска занятий: 11 шагов
2024 Автор: John Day | [email protected]. Последнее изменение: 2024-01-30 11:49
Важно, чтобы дети всех возрастов и способностей были активными и вовлеченными в жизнь своих сообществ. Участие в мероприятиях помогает детям оставаться здоровыми, заводить дружбу, развивать навыки и развивать творческие способности. Однако найти информацию о занятиях, подходящих для ребенка с ограниченными возможностями, чрезвычайно сложно. Информация разбросана по Интернету или доступна только по телефону. Родители используют разные стратегии, чтобы держать своих детей в курсе, в том числе разговаривают с другими родителями, вводят всевозможные слова в поиске Google, ищут информацию о занятиях в журналах и общественных публикациях. Многие решения принимаются методом проб и ошибок.
Как мы можем помочь детям с ограниченными возможностями и их родителям найти занятия, в которых они могли бы участвовать в своем сообществе?
Весь контент, размещенный на этом веб-сайте (включая, помимо прочего, логотипы, изображения, фотографии, дизайн, графику и текст Actokids), является собственностью Коалиции действий для всех способностей и, как таковой, защищен международными законами об авторском праве и другими законами об интеллектуальной собственности. Любое несанкционированное воспроизведение или копирование продуктов или изображений, представленных на этом веб-сайте и принадлежащих Коалиции действий за все способности, может повлечь за собой судебный иск. По любым вопросам обращайтесь к Шерил Керфельд, PT, PhD, по адресу [email protected].
Шаг 1. Загрузите React Native, Android Studio и PostgreSQL
Необходимый
ссылка на React Native:
facebook.github.io/react-native/docs/getti…
ссылка на Android Studio:
developer.android.com/studio/install.html
ссылка на PostgreSQL:
www.postgresql.org/download/
По желанию
Если вы предпочитаете графический интерфейс при работе с PostgreSQL, загрузите pgAdmin или другую соответствующую программу.
Примечание
Цель этого приложения - предоставить прототипную версию окончательного приложения. Это не окончательная заявка, и события в базе данных не являются реальными событиями, созданными организаторами.
Шаг 2. Настройте базу данных
По ссылке приведен пример настройки базы данных PostgreSQL.
stackoverflow.com/questions/8200917/postgre…
Возможно, вам потребуется создать роль для имени пользователя вашего компьютера.
Шаг 3: клонируйте проект
Клонируйте репозиторий git из https://github.com/uwcse481h-2017/ActoKidsApp/tre… - ветвь разработки - это наше приложение.
Возможно, вам потребуется запросить разрешение, потому что проект является частным.
Шаг 4: Запустите эмулятор
Откройте Android Studio и откройте AVD Manager. Запустите эмулятор (нажав зеленую кнопку воспроизведения). Вы также можете скачать другой эмулятор «телефона», если хотите.
Шаг 5: Запустите приложение
Откройте командную строку и cd в папку ActoKidsApp / server / activity-server и запустите psql -d «name_of_your_database» -f create_activity_prod_db.sql, чтобы заполнить базу данных. Затем запустите npm start, чтобы запустить сервер.
Откройте другую командную строку и перейдите в папку ActoKidsApp / ActoKids. Запускаем npm install и запускаем react-native
Откройте последнюю командную строку и cd в ActoKidsApp / ActoKids и запустите react-native start-android. Это должно получить сценарии JavaScripts и запустить приложение.
Шаг 6: Начните использовать приложение
Шаг 7. Поисковые действия
Пользователь может увидеть список всех действий. На каждый элемент в списке можно щелкнуть, и он направит вас на страницу сведений (шаг 8) для действия. Пользователь также может выбрать фильтрацию действий (шаг 9).
Шаг 8: страница сведений о деятельности
Если пользователь щелкает заголовок события на странице поиска (с шага 7), который его интересует, здесь пользователь может просмотреть подробную информацию об активности.
Шаг 9: страница фильтрации действий
Здесь пользователь может выбрать фильтры, которые будут применяться, чтобы отображать только определенные события.
Шаг 10: Добавление нового занятия
Пользователь может ввести информацию о событии и отправить ее в базу данных.
Шаг 11:
Весь контент, размещенный на этом веб-сайте (включая, помимо прочего, логотипы, изображения, фотографии, дизайн, графику и текст Actokids), является собственностью Коалиции действий для всех способностей и, как таковой, защищен международными законами об авторском праве и другими законами об интеллектуальной собственности.
Любое несанкционированное воспроизведение или копирование продуктов или изображений, представленных на этом веб-сайте и принадлежащих Коалиции действий за все способности, может повлечь за собой судебный иск. По любым вопросам обращайтесь к Шерил Керфельд, PT, PhD, по адресу [email protected].
Рекомендуемые:
Жесткий футляр для пульта Apple TV Siri Remote с функцией поиска плитки Bluetooth: 7 шагов (с изображениями)
Жесткий футляр для пульта Apple TV Siri Remote с Bluetooth Tile Finder: однажды я прочитал описание iPhone как «палочку масла, залитого маслом и сбрызнутого WD40 для хорошей меры!»; Я думаю, это было, когда вышла 6-я модель, и все роняли свои дорогие новые телефоны и разбивали стекла
Идея занятий с метеостанцией своими руками для детей от 12 лет: 4 шага
Идея занятия с метеостанцией «Сделай сам» для детей от 12 лет: в этом упражнении участники настроят свою метеостанцию, отправят ее в воздух и будут отслеживать записи (свет, температура, влажность) в режиме реального времени через приложение Blynk. Вдобавок ко всему вы узнаете, как публиковать записанные значения
Hexabitz, новый удивительный способ создания прототипа: 6 шагов
Hexabitz, Удивительный новый способ создания прототипа: на прошлой неделе я, занимаясь серфингом на HackAday.io, обнаружил этот проект «Hexabitz», он выглядел очень многообещающим. Слоган проекта был: «Создание прототипов оборудования не должно быть таким сложным». В основном проект состоит из модулей, которые имеют форму шестиугольника или пятиугольника
Новый способ управления радиоуправляемой машиной с помощью Arduino: 7 шагов (с изображениями)
Новый способ управления радиоуправляемой машиной с помощью Arduino: я немного поработал с машинами, управляемыми Arduino, но те, над которыми я работал, всегда были медленными и методичными. Это замечательно при изучении Arduino, но я хотел чего-то более … веселого. Войдите в радиоуправляемую машину. Радиоуправляемые машины буквально созданы для того, чтобы быть
Новый способ изготовления феррожидкости. Стоит меньше 3 $ !!!: 6 шагов (с картинками)
Новый способ изготовления феррожидкости. Стоит менее 3 $ !!!: Феррожидкость - вещество, которое жидкое при нормальных условиях, но становится твердым в присутствии магнитного поля. Я нашел новый способ изготовления самодельной феррожидкости, и я хочу поделиться им с вами, ребята. Преимущество моего проекта - стоимость. Это